PLSQL中国のソリューションを文字化けSQLファイルを開きます

1.レビュー、現行のデータベース・キャラクタ・セットのパラメータ設定

五$ NLS_PARAMETERS SELECT * FROM。

利用可能なデータベースの文字セットパラメータを確認してください2。

五$ NLS_VALID_VALUES SELECT * FROM。

これは、データベースが使用されていることを前提としていますAMERICAN_AMERICA.AL32UTF8文字セット。クエリ:五$ NLS_PARAMETERS SELECT * FROM; NLS_CHARACTERSETの値がどのくらい私のAL32UTF8でご覧ください。

NLS_LANGの値を設定する必要がある:AMERICAN_AMERICA.AL32UTF8

(1):レジストリのNLS_LANG

[スタート]ボタンの左下隅をクリックし、[ファイル名を指定して実行]コマンド]ダイアログボックスの右側にある[ファイル名を指定して実行]の入力[レジストリエディター]をクリックし、[OK]ボタンをクリックしてください

永久レジストリキーの変更することによって設定することができます 
HKEY_LOCAL_MACHINE \ SOFTWARE \ ORACLE \ HOMExx \ NLS_LANGを

セット:AMERICAN_AMERICA.AL32UTF8

(2):環境変数

環境変数は、NLS_LANG変数名を追加します

AMERICAN_AMERICA.AL32UTF8:値がに設定されています

十分でない場合には再オープンPLSQLは、ファイルを開いて、SQL

示されているように、ファイルは、それはその後、SQL UTF-8形式で保存されます 

 

おすすめ

転載: www.cnblogs.com/jijm123/p/12323207.html